The home design process can take between six and 12 months to perfect. A common custom home build trend is for clients to work with an architect first, and then take their home designs to a builder to quote and build. Many times, this results in a quote not aligned with their budget expectations.

Tim Bennetton takes a different approach. Tim specialises in working collaboratively with clients, builders and trades throughout the whole home build process and – importantly – includes cost estimators at all critical decision points.

This end-to-end guided service gives clients industry insight and confidence, it also allows them to collectively identify issues early and make changes as their build comes out of the ground.   

Tim and his team of Brisbane architects know it’s a privilege and great responsibility to help clients shape their homes. For this reason, their clients always initially receive at least two or three design options, each with its own budget possibilities. These are unique for each combination of client and site but generally follow a ‘maximum’ option and a ‘minimum’ option.
